WebMar 9, 2024 · He documented his use of ether in an article in the Southern Medical and Surgical Journal published in December 1849. His first operation using ether as an anesthetic was a tumor removal performed on March 30, 1842, in a patient named James M. Venable. WebThe Ether Monument, also known as The Good Samaritan, is a statue and fountain near the northwest corner of Boston's Public Garden, near the intersection of Arlington Street and Marlborough Street..
